## Step 4: Enable soft deletes on orders

The Cartwheel migration adds a deleted_at column to the orders table instead of removing rows outright. All reads in the Ledgerline service must filter on deleted_at IS NULL; the new ORM scope handles this automatically, but raw queries do not. Backfill scripts should set deleted_at for orders flagged in the legacy purge table before cutover. Run the migration against the staging replica first and verify row counts match. Use the staging connection below.

database URL for haweg-yadug: postgresql://norius_svc:od@db-3f2b.braskgrid.local:5432/ulaax

Capacity note for on-call: the Wrenkit shared component library now publishes versioned bundles to the Ashgrove artifact cache. Each minor release roughly doubles cache churn for two days as consumers repin. Keep eviction headroom above the stated floor during release weeks, and page the platform lead if publish latency exceeds the alert line. The current capacity constants are listed below.

tuning table, yahap-hahip:
BUDGETS = {
    "praiel": 88,
    "quenox": 61,
    "nordor": 332,
    "gorix": 835,
    "ruswyn": 186,
}

# The ReminderLoop job dispatches appointment nudges for the Brightwell
# Clinic network every fifteen minutes. Plugin authors should not modify
# the batching window; it is tuned to the Carillon messaging gateway's
# rate limits. The client below authenticates against the internal
# Carillon relay, not the public endpoint. All calls are retried twice
# with jittered backoff. The key used for this setup is shown below.

API key for bageg-kajef: vxb2-ss